AREA VETERINARIANS PARTICIPATING IN RABIES CLINICS THIS WEEKEND (SCHEDULE)

Rabies is on the rise in Tennessee with five confirmed cases in domestic cats and dogs so far in 2016. According to state law, all dogs and cats 6 months of age or older must be administered the rabies vaccine be given by or under the supervision of a veterinarian. Area veterinarians in a coordinated effort with the Cumberland County Health Department will be hosting rabies vaccination clinics in Cumberland County on April 15 and April 16.

Homestead Animal Medical Clinic will hold its Rabies Vaccination Clinic on Friday, April 15 from 8 a.m. to 6 p.m. and Saturday, April 16 from 8 a.m. to Noon.

Rabies Vaccination clinics will also be held on Saturday, April 16 from 8 a.m. to Noon at Best Friends Veterinary Hospital, Highland Veterinary Clinic, Plateau Animal Hospital, Upper Cumberland Veterinary Clinic and Village Veterinary Clinic.
